How to Repair a uPVC Window Frame

uPVC windows can last for a long time. Over time, they may be damaged.

Cracks

uPVC is a popular material for window frames due to the fact that it's durable and energy efficient, but it is susceptible to cracking over time. A cracked window can be more than an eyesore. It can let cold air in your home, and also increase your electric bills due to the fact that heat escapes through the crack. It is possible to repair the cracks in a uPVC frame without spending a lot and it's possible to do it quite quickly.

Finding out the reason for a crack is the first step. It could be caused by a sudden shift in pressure, like when you open or close the window. This kind of crack, also referred to as a "pressure crack" is usually found on the outside of the window. This crack should be repaired promptly as soon as is possible as it could lead to water leakage or draughts.

A misaligned window sill or frame is another common cause of cracks in your uPVC windows. This can be due to moving furniture, settling into a new home or even weather conditions like freezing temperatures. This issue is easily solved by drilling pilot holes and then applying a thin line of silicone to the gap. This will block any moisture from getting in through the windows.

Draughts

Draughts are one of the biggest problems people face. These gaps in the window allow cold air to enter and cause higher heating costs and less comfort. uPVC windows often have effective draught seals but over time, they may fade or be damaged. If you've got gaps in your window, it's easy to repair it applying self-adhesive foam or replacing the seal completely.

Broken or loose hinges

The most frequent cause of upvc window problems is loose or broken hinges. The hinges can be replaced to correct the issue. You will then be capable of opening and closing your window in a normal manner. This is a cheap, easy, and quick repair that will save you money on replacement windows.

Our windows made of upvc are equipped with friction hinges. These are usually used on side hung windows but can be used on top hung windows too. They are available in a 13mm or 17mm stack and are available in a pair. They are usually replaced when there are gaps around the sash, or draughts felt around the hinge or when the sash is difficult to open.

When installing the latest upvc window hinge it is crucial to follow the directions and opening direction. This is shown by an indication of an arrow on the hinge. The arrow should be pointing in the direction of the opening in order for the window to work properly. It is important to lubricate the hinges of your windows regularly. It will allow the sash to slide open and close easily and will prevent cracking or warping of the window made of upvc. Use a light engineering lubricant containing corrosion inhibitors to lubricate your windows made of upvc window repair near me hinges. It is recommended that this be done at least once a year.

This is an excellent way to maintain and keep your Window Repair in good working order. Also, make sure that the hinges don't appear to be loosened or broken. Small adjustments to the screws could fix this and you should not have any further issues with your window.

This is a fairly easy repair, but it could take some time to determine the correct screw size to tighten them with. It is important to remember that screws can become loose if they're not frequently used, and therefore they must be checked and tightened at least once a year.
